Abstract

Technology has become an essential element for the progress of medicine as it applies the scientific knowledge to professional practice. In recent years, it has grown significantly and has occupied important places in medical practice. As a result, it has been raised whether it could aggravate the current process of medical dehumanization experienced that has been repeatedly denounced. In fact, the traditional dilemma arises as to whether medicine is only an applied science that solves strictly biological problems and that the elements of medical humanism could be ignored. This situation is complicated by the widespread access to medical information that patients use to better understand their illnesses. This article analyzes the relationship between new technologies applied to medicine and their influence on medical humanism. It concludes that technology offers a possibility of defining an improved model of doctor-patient relationship if it is implemented considering the principles of traditional medical humanism.
